summaryrefslogtreecommitdiff
path: root/sql/mysqld.cc
diff options
context:
space:
mode:
authormonty@hundin.mysql.fi <>2002-11-05 00:04:36 +0200
committermonty@hundin.mysql.fi <>2002-11-05 00:04:36 +0200
commit685dba5baca8ff37ff5819300704bb1aac350844 (patch)
tree5ee7948205a2a53237363deaa6969e82a3dcd945 /sql/mysqld.cc
parent09d8750f0a2d60b4f5ff9046f5f5166a6c9a3fec (diff)
downloadmariadb-git-685dba5baca8ff37ff5819300704bb1aac350844.tar.gz
Fix to get core file on Linux
Diffstat (limited to 'sql/mysqld.cc')
-rw-r--r--sql/mysqld.cc4
1 files changed, 4 insertions, 0 deletions
diff --git a/sql/mysqld.cc b/sql/mysqld.cc
index f7be5525e34..71b832f24f4 100644
--- a/sql/mysqld.cc
+++ b/sql/mysqld.cc
@@ -1326,7 +1326,11 @@ information that should help you find out what is causing the crash\n");
#endif /* HAVE_STACKTRACE */
if (test_flags & TEST_CORE_ON_SIGNAL)
+ {
+ fprintf(stderr, "Writing a core file\n");
+ fflush(stderr);
write_core(sig);
+ }
exit(1);
}